-/*
- * There is no SSL_writev() provided by OpenSSL. The reason is mainly because
- * OpenSSL has to fragment the data itself again for the SSL record layer, so a
- * writev() like interface makes not much sense. What we do is to emulate it
- * to at least being able to use the write() like interface. But keep in mind
- * that the network I/O performance is not write() like, of course.
- */
-#ifndef NO_WRITEV
-static int SSL_writev(SSL *ssl, const struct iovec *iov, int iovcnt)
-{
- int i;
- int n;
- int rc;
-
- rc = 0;
- for (i = 0; i < iovcnt; i++) {
- if ((n = SSL_write(ssl, iov[i].iov_base, iov[i].iov_len)) == -1) {
- rc = -1;
- break;
- }
- rc += n;
- }
- return rc;
-}
-#endif
